Customer Engagement

The Customer Engagement section helps store owners manage how customers interact with their store — through product reviews and special offers. This area plays a vital role in maintaining trust, gathering feedback, and increasing repeat sales.

The section is divided into two tools:

  • Reviews and Ratings
  • Promotions and Discounts

Reviews and Ratings

This feature allows you to track, filter, and respond to customer feedback for each product in your store. It helps you maintain product quality and address customer concerns or appreciation effectively.

Search Bar

At the top, a search bar allows you to search reviews by:

  • Product Name
  • Category

This helps you quickly find specific products and see what customers are saying about them.

Product List View

Below the search bar:

  • You’ll see the total number of products listed
  • Each product appears as a card showing:
    • Product Name
    • Stock Count
    • Category
    • Eye Icon to view reviews

Tap the eye icon to open the Manage Product Reviews screen for that specific product.

Review Filter Tabs

Once inside the Manage Product Reviews screen:

  • You’ll see badge-style tabs labeled by star rating:
    ⭐ All, ⭐ 5, ⭐ 4, ⭐ 3, ⭐ 2, ⭐ 1
  • Tap any tab to filter reviews by that specific star rating

This allows you to focus on either positive feedback or identify products that are receiving poor reviews.

Yearly Filter

Below the rating tabs, there’s a dropdown to filter reviews by year.

This is useful for:

  • Reviewing feedback trends over time
  • Understanding how products are performing across different seasons or sales periods

Review Cards

Each customer review appears as a card showing:

  • Star rating
  • Customer’s comments
  • Review date
  • Additional details, if available (e.g., selected variation)

📌 You can use this space to analyze customer satisfaction, respond accordingly if needed, or take internal notes to improve products.

Promotions and Discount

This section helps you strategically manage all your store’s offers, ensuring the right customers see the right deals, at the right time.

Whether you’re offering a discount on a single product or running a store-wide campaign, this panel gives you the tools to create, edit, and control promotions — from discount value to audience targeting.

Discounts Listing

Here you can:

  • Search discounts by name to quickly locate running or expired promotions
  • Track how many discounts are currently active
  • Edit existing promotions to update value, targeting, or expiry
  • Delete outdated offers to keep your promotions clean and relevant

Why it matters: Keeping your discount campaigns updated ensures that customers never see expired or irrelevant offers, maintaining trust and clarity.

Creating a New Discount

Tap “Add New” to define exactly how your offer works, who sees it, and for how long.

Product Discount
Store Discount

Discount Type

You choose whether the discount should apply to:

  • A single product — Ideal for spotlight sales or clearing inventory
  • The entire store — Great for seasonal or event-based campaigns

🎯 Use product-specific discounts when testing pricing strategies or boosting slow-moving items.

Discount Percentage

Set the exact percentage off you want to offer. This defines how much the price will be reduced for customers.

🧠 Keep it attractive but sustainable — a 10–20% discount is ideal for regular promos, while 30%+ should be limited to special campaigns.

Product and Region Targeting

If the discount is product-based:

  • Use the searchable dropdown to select the product
  • Define the region (country, state, city) where the offer will be visible

📌 This is powerful: You can run local promotions visible only in a specific city or state — great for location-specific campaigns, warehouse clearance, or regional events.

Expiry Date

Select when the discount will automatically expire. This prevents old promotions from lingering and keeps your store looking active and intentional.

Banner Images

Upload separate banner visuals for:

  • Mobile App View (400×200)
  • Web View (800×400)

These images make your promotion visually appealing, help grab attention, and increase click-through.

💡 Always include banners — even basic ones. It turns a plain discount into a marketable offer.

Discounts Best Practices

  • Don’t let expired offers sit — clean them out regularly
  • Use regional targeting to test response in different areas
  • Rotate banners often to keep promotions fresh
  • Always preview the result to ensure your deal looks good across platforms
